What is Kombucha?
Kombucha is a fermented tea that has been consumed for centuries for its health benefits. It is made by fermenting sweetened tea with a culture of bacteria and yeast, which results in a fizzy, tangy drink that is rich in probiotics and antioxidants.
Health Benefits of Kombucha
Kombucha is known for its many health benefits, including improved digestion, strengthened immune system, and increased energy levels. The probiotics in kombucha can help promote a healthy gut microbiome, which is essential for overall health and well-being.

FAQs
Q: Is kombucha suitable for everyone?
A: Kombucha is generally safe for most people to consume, but those with compromised immune systems or certain health conditions should consult their healthcare provider before including it in their diet.
Q: Can I make kombucha at home?
A: Yes, kombucha can be made at home using a starter culture called a SCOBY (symbiotic culture of bacteria and yeast) and some basic ingredients like tea, sugar, and water.
Q: How long does kombucha last?
A: Kombucha can be stored in the refrigerator for several weeks to maintain its freshness and flavor.
Q: Are there any side effects of drinking kombucha?
A: Some people may experience bloating or gas when first introducing kombucha into their diet, but these effects are usually temporary as the body adjusts to the probiotics.
